What is IBACOS?
IBACOS operates at the intersection of innovation and field-based construction management. For over three decades, the organization has functioned as a catalyst for transformational change, providing homebuilders with the tools necessary to elevate structural performance and energy efficiency. Central to its value proposition is the PERFORM platform, a proprietary technology suite that enables construction quality coaches to standardize processes across large-scale residential projects. By integrating deep building science expertise with actionable business strategy, IBACOS effectively mitigates the risks associated with new product deployment, ensuring that technological advancements are not only theoretical but practically applicable in the field.
How much funding has IBACOS raised?
IBACOS has raised a total of $1.3M across 3 funding rounds:

Unspecified (2012): $598K with participation from NYSERDA
Debt (2020): $350K led by PPP
Debt (2021): $401K supported by PPP
